True Minds
Storyline

The government has set up its own Suicide Squad, and Amanda isn't happy about it. Dybbuk has apparently removed all violent tendencies from Ifrit's brain and the two have announced they're getting married. Count Vertigo turns down Rina's entreaties to him to become Vlatava's ruler.

Story Notes

The letter column in SUICIDE SQUAD #65 credits Andrew Pepoy as an additional inker.
